当前位置:问答库>论文摘要

题目:基于Keil μVision2的仿真测试系统研究

关键词:嵌入式软件;全数字仿真测试;51系列单片机

  摘要

箭上嵌入式软件测试技术是某单位的重点攻关项目之一。利用全数字仿真测试环境能够进行软件功能测试、性能测试、边界值测试,具有较高的测试效率,提高了测试的自动化程度。本文根据航天型号软件测试的特点,对嵌入式软件测试尤其是全数字仿真测试进行了研究,并研制针对某型号时序控制软件的全数字仿真测试系统,最后对该系统进行了测试和验证。本文的主要工作如下:1. 研究行业内嵌入式软件测试的发展情况,分析硬件测试环境和全数字仿真测试环境的优、缺点。提出针对单片机软件的全数字仿真测试方案。2.结合仿真原理,基于Keil μVision2工具,完成全数字仿真测试环境的设计与实现,主要针对某型号时序控制软件。3.主要采用的技术手段包括:用软件仿真的方法对嵌入式系统中的硬件环境进行描述,构建目标机硬件环境。通过对被测软件进行详细的功能分解和接口分析的基础上建立被测软件的运行机制模型,建立被测软件的仿真模型。实现代码约两千行。本测试系统各部分经过测试,并在型号软件中得到应用,运行稳定可靠,完成了设计要求。